  • digitalscreamdigitalscream Frets: 26461
    Trying to upgrade my thrusters and it says I would exceed max mass. Mmm.
    Then the new thrusters aren't an upgrade - don't forget, if your current thrusters are (say) 4E, then the number is the size and the letter is how good they are. Therefore, only 4D, 4C, 4B and 4A are upgrades.
